Pricing: what to actually compare
Pricing for AI image tools changes often, so instead of quoting numbers that go stale, here's the framework — and where VizzBees lands on it:
- Model: VizzBees uses flexible credit-based plans that scale from occasional use to shipping thumbnails weekly. Match the plan to how often you actually publish.
- Free tier: you can test real VizzBees output before paying — always generate a few and judge the quality yourself.
- Cost per usable thumbnail: this is the real metric. A tool tuned for thumbnails that nails a publishable one in one or two tries beats a cheaper general tool that needs five generic attempts. VizzBees' thumbnail-tuned quality means fewer generations to a keeper — often the lower real cost.
- Ownership: you get full commercial rights to what you generate.
Run the same brief through both free tiers, count how many attempts each needs to produce a thumbnail you'd actually ship, and let quality-per-generation decide.
